Output 28b39a65bc7eecf4fe27389cd70857d73fe4700403169ab856b480139fe86cdb:0

value
8500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4391689c8f835aad135d539eefc01525804ebc2d OP_EQUAL
address
37rHPZmRGzkNEH7yxDDW3m7PQmPSbpQLDj
transaction
28b39a65bc7eecf4fe27389cd70857d73fe4700403169ab856b480139fe86cdb